I replaced my 4 6v AGM batteries with two SOK LiFePO4 12v 206ah batteries with no other chamge to the system. There is 4/0 cable from the inverter/charger to the batteries through a cutoff switch with no fuse in the line. There is a 2/0 cable from the cutoff switch to the house items, as best I can tell. That line has a 175 amp Bussmann circuit breaker. Again I changed nothing but the batteries.
Attached is a picture of part of my system. The red curved canle from the right connecting to the switch is from the inverter and the red cable from the switch down is to the batteries. The smaller red cable from the switch goes through the Bussmann cb to the house 12v items.
Mike Sokol of RVElectricity.com says there should be a Bussmann type cb in the cable between the inverter and batteries, positive cable I assume, rated at 120% max battery current. Nate Yarborough of Explorist.life did a video on 8 types of fuses common to RVs and he suggest an MRBF fuse for this purpose.
Can anyone give me some guidance on the subject?
